Subject: [Qemu-devel] [RFC 10/10] AHCI: Fix SDB FIS Construction

The SDB FIS creation was mangled;
We were writing the error byte to byte 0,
and omitting the SDB FIS magic byte.
Though the SDB packet layout states that:
byte 0: Must be 0xA1 to indicate SDB FIS.
byte 1: Port multiplier select & other flags
byte 2: status byte.
byte 3: error byte.
This patch adds an SDB FIS structure with
human-readable names, and ensures that we
are filling the structure appropriately.

diff --git a/hw/ide/ahci.c b/hw/ide/ahci.c
index 5bc5a92..c2662fa 100644
--- a/hw/ide/ahci.c
+++ b/hw/ide/ahci.c
@@ -567,26 +567,27 @@ static void debug_print_fis(uint8_t *fis, int cmd_len)
static void ahci_write_fis_sdb(AHCIState *s, int port, uint32_t finished)
{
- AHCIPortRegs *pr = &s->dev[port].port_regs;
+ AHCIDevice *ad = &s->dev[port];
+ AHCIPortRegs *pr = &ad->port_regs;
IDEState *ide_state;
- uint8_t *sdb_fis;
+ SDBFIS *sdb_fis;
if (!s->dev[port].res_fis ||
!(pr->cmd & PORT_CMD_FIS_RX)) {
return;
}
- sdb_fis = &s->dev[port].res_fis[RES_FIS_SDBFIS];
- ide_state = &s->dev[port].port.ifs[0];
-
- /* clear memory */
- *(uint32_t*)sdb_fis = 0;
+ sdb_fis = (SDBFIS *)&ad->res_fis[RES_FIS_SDBFIS];
+ ide_state = &ad->port.ifs[0];
- /* write values */
- sdb_fis[0] = ide_state->error;
- sdb_fis[2] = ide_state->status & 0x77;
+ sdb_fis->type = 0xA1;
+ /* Interrupt pending & Notification bit */
+ sdb_fis->flags = (ad->hba->control_regs.irqstatus ? (1 << 6) : 0);
+ sdb_fis->status = ide_state->status & 0x77;
+ sdb_fis->error = ide_state->error;
+ /* update SAct field in SDB_FIS */
s->dev[port].finished |= finished;
- *(uint32_t*)(sdb_fis + 4) = cpu_to_le32(s->dev[port].finished);
+ sdb_fis->payload = cpu_to_le32(ad->finished);
ahci_trigger_irq(s, &s->dev[port], PORT_IRQ_SDB_FIS);
}
diff --git a/hw/ide/ahci.h b/hw/ide/ahci.h
index 8745848..a1c107e 100644
--- a/hw/ide/ahci.h
+++ b/hw/ide/ahci.h
@@ -348,6 +348,14 @@ typedef struct NCQFrame {
uint8_t aux3;
} QEMU_PACKED NCQFrame;
+typedef struct SDBFIS {
+ uint8_t type;
+ uint8_t flags;
+ uint8_t status;
+ uint8_t error;
+ uint32_t payload;
+} QEMU_PACKED SDBFIS;
+
void ahci_init(AHCIState *s, DeviceState *qdev, AddressSpace *as, int ports);
void ahci_uninit(AHCIState *s);
